如何为AI助手实现实时语音翻译
在科技飞速发展的今天,人工智能助手已经成为了我们生活中不可或缺的一部分。其中,实时语音翻译功能更是让跨文化交流变得更加便捷。本文将讲述一位AI工程师的故事,他是如何成功为AI助手实现实时语音翻译的。
李明,一个普通的AI工程师,从小就对计算机和编程有着浓厚的兴趣。大学毕业后,他进入了一家知名科技公司,开始了自己的职业生涯。在一次偶然的机会中,他接触到了实时语音翻译技术,从此便对这个领域产生了浓厚的兴趣。
李明深知,实时语音翻译技术对于全球化的今天具有重要意义。它能帮助人们打破语言障碍,促进不同国家、不同文化之间的交流与合作。然而,这项技术在当时还处于初级阶段,面临着诸多挑战。于是,他决定投身于这个领域,为AI助手实现实时语音翻译贡献自己的力量。
首先,李明对实时语音翻译技术进行了深入研究。他了解到,实时语音翻译主要涉及以下几个关键技术:
语音识别(ASR):将人类的语音信号转换为计算机可以处理的文本信息。
语音合成(TTS):将计算机处理后的文本信息转换为人类可听懂的语音信号。
机器翻译(MT):将一种语言的文本信息翻译成另一种语言的文本信息。
语言模型:用于预测下一个词或句子,提高翻译的准确性和流畅性。
为了实现这些技术,李明开始从以下几个方面着手:
一、语音识别技术
语音识别是实时语音翻译的基础。李明首先研究了现有的语音识别技术,包括深度学习、隐马尔可夫模型(HMM)等。他发现,深度学习在语音识别领域取得了显著的成果,于是决定采用深度学习技术。
为了提高语音识别的准确率,李明采用了以下方法:
数据增强:通过调整语音信号的特征参数,增加训练数据集的多样性。
特征提取:使用卷积神经网络(CNN)提取语音信号中的关键特征。
模型优化:采用长短时记忆网络(LSTM)和循环神经网络(RNN)等模型,提高语音识别的准确性。
二、语音合成技术
语音合成是将计算机处理后的文本信息转换为人类可听懂的语音信号。李明研究了现有的语音合成技术,包括参数合成、波形合成等。他发现,参数合成在语音合成领域具有较好的性能,于是决定采用参数合成技术。
为了提高语音合成的质量,李明采用了以下方法:
声学模型:使用深度神经网络(DNN)建立声学模型,提高合成语音的音质。
语言模型:使用神经网络语言模型(NNLM)提高合成语音的自然度。
语音参数优化:通过优化语音参数,使合成语音更加接近真实语音。
三、机器翻译技术
机器翻译是将一种语言的文本信息翻译成另一种语言的文本信息。李明研究了现有的机器翻译技术,包括统计机器翻译、神经机器翻译等。他发现,神经机器翻译在近年来取得了显著的成果,于是决定采用神经机器翻译技术。
为了提高机器翻译的准确性和流畅性,李明采用了以下方法:
双向编码器-解码器(Bi-Encoder-Decoder)模型:使用双向编码器提取源语言和目标语言的语义信息,提高翻译的准确性。
注意力机制:通过注意力机制,使模型能够关注到源语言和目标语言中重要的对应关系,提高翻译的流畅性。
上下文信息:利用上下文信息,使模型能够更好地理解源语言和目标语言的语义,提高翻译的准确性。
经过数月的努力,李明终于为AI助手实现了实时语音翻译功能。这项技术一经推出,便受到了广大用户的欢迎。它不仅为人们提供了便捷的跨文化交流方式,还为企业节省了大量的人力成本。
李明的故事告诉我们,只要有梦想,有毅力,就能在科技领域取得突破。在未来的日子里,他将继续致力于AI技术的发展,为人类创造更多美好的生活。而这一切,都始于他对实时语音翻译技术的执着追求。
猜你喜欢:智能对话